The Exodus Journey

Imagine standing at the brink of the Red Sea, where Moses, with unwavering courage, stretched out his hand and witnessed the waters dramatically part. This extraordinary event transformed despair into hope for the Israelites, offering them a path towards freedom. A coloring page themed around this remarkable scene provides an opportunity to illustrate the vastness of the ocean and the courageous figures that walked upon the dry seabed.
